Job Summary
Working under the Information Security Officer, the Information Security Analyst will support the information security needs of the university. Activities include: monitoring computer networks for security issues, investigating and responding to security breaches and other cybersecurity incidents, documenting security breaches and assessing the damage they caused, implementing security measures and software to protect systems and information infrastructure, performing tests to uncover network and system vulnerabilities, fixing detected vulnerabilities, participating in the development and training of university-wide best practices for IT security, and other information security-related items.

Responsibilities

Monitoring and Network Support - 30%

Provide proactive monitoring and network support, including incident response, for all critical systems and desktops

Operational Information Security Activities - 30%Assist the Information Technology team with Systems Security Analysis, Patch Management, Antivirus Protection, Firewall Management, Spam Prevention, Asset Hardening, Vulnerability Detection, and Incident Response

Assess Solutions - 15%Assist team with security assessments for current and prospective IT solutions

Documentation - 10%Maintain and update existing documentation

Information Security Training - 10%Develop and provide information security training to end-users

Other - 5%Other duties as assigned; expected to be on-call and available nights/weekends in emergency situations
